Solomon Wine Company offers two tasting rooms which constantly challenge each other to provide the best customer experience visitors have ever had in a tasting room.


Our original tasting room, in the quaint Sierra Foothills Gold Rush town of Murphys is well into its fourth year of service. Built to conjure imagery in harmony with our wines, the flowing, white dropped ceilings are reminiscent of the clouds that inspire the Cloud 9 brand. The Mediterranean hues used inside and outside the building represent the Mediterranean-centric Garsa brand. Finally – and most importantly – the fun, friendly, convivial atmosphere projected by the tasting room staff of managers Sherry and John and the knowledgeable staff of Barb, Ron, Rich, Lisa, and Keri, that is the hallmark of the Muse brand.

A new feature of the Murphys Tasting Room is a rotatiing art exhibit featuring local artists and their work. These exhibits (with the pieces displayed available for sale, by the way) feature everything from photographs to water colors to original ceramics.

For those living in or visiting the Sacramento area, the Solomon tasting room at the Old Sugar Mill in Clarksburg now in its thrid year of pleasing visitors. Designed with many of the striking features making Murphys so popular, our Clarksburg tasting room offers the full range of Cloud 9, Garsa, and Muse wines. While at the Old Sugar Mill, check out the other four tasting rooms there, including Todd Taylor, Three Wines, Heringer, and Carvalho. You'll be sure to find the classic Solomon conviviality provided in Clarksburg by Mary, the manager, as well as Andrew, Bill, Susan and Kirsten.
